Curriculum Structure

Year 1:
You start by building a solid understanding of how businesses work. Through modules like Principles of Marketing, Economics for Business, and Quantitative Methods, you learn how markets behave, how decisions are made, and how data supports business strategy. This year sets the foundation for everything that follows.

Year 2:
In the second year, the focus shifts to how businesses operate internally and communicate effectively. You will explore Business Communication, Finance and Accounting, and Human Resources Management, helping you understand how different departments connect and how managers make informed decisions.

Year 3:
By the final year, you move into a more strategic and practical space. Modules such as International Marketing, Business Strategy, and Small Business Management allow you to apply your knowledge to real-world scenarios, whether that means working on business ideas, solving case studies, or preparing for leadership roles.
